Nigerian Troops Return Home From Guinea Bissau

Nokai Origin, Abuja

Nigerian contingent comprising two officers and 82 soldiers participating in the ECOWAS Stabilisation Support Mission in Guinea Bissau have successfully returned to the country on the expiration of their tour of duty.

The first batch of the troops landed at the Nnamdi Azikiwe International Airport, Abuja on Monday 10 July 2023.

Similarly, troops comprising nine officers and 77 soldiers deployed to take over from them departed the Airport the same day at about 08:13 am en route to Guinea Bissau.

It would be recalled that a bloc of West African nations began deploying stabilization force to Guinea Bissau after the country was thrown into turmoil when its President escaped a coup attempt in February.
